Classic Car Race South of Paris With the 1949 Simca Fanfani. Day 2.
October 12-13, 2024
The idea of attending the Centennial Festival car races near Paris was seeded earlier that summer during a visit to Mimbaste in Southern France.
Our friend Philippe had found his dad’s race car from the late 1940s, now named the “1949 Simca Fanfani”. If you would like to read the story that led me to this event, please check this post:
The Story of the 1949 Simca Fanfani “Barquette” (Roadster)
I met up with Philippe and Dominique, and on the October 12-13 weekend, we drove south of Paris to attend the Centennial Festival. It was a marvellous spectacle of old race cars dating from the 1930s to the 1970s.
I had a press pass and enjoyed decent access, allowing me to get closer to the action. In this post, you will see my favorite captures from day two, and I have decided to post all black-and-white images this time around.
